data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,71 @@
1
+ # JSONPatcher
2
+
3
+ jsonpatcher provides a DSL to patch semantically wrong JSON
4
+
5
+ ## Installation
6
+
7
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
8
+
9
+ gem 'jsonpatcher'
10
+
11
+ And then execute:
12
+
13
+ $ bundle
14
+
15
+ Or install it yourself as:
16
+
17
+ $ gem install jsonpatcher
18
+
19
+ ## Usage
20
+ require 'jsonpatcher'
21
+
22
+ # patch array
23
+ bad_json = '["1","2","3"]' # (elements should be Number)
24
+ patcher = JSONPatcher.new {
25
+ array ->(element){ element.to_i }
26
+ }
27
+ p patcher.patch(bad_json) #=> [1, 2, 3]
28
+
29
+ # patch object
30
+ bad_json = '{"name":"shinpei","age":"28"}' # (age should be Number)
31
+ patcher = JSONPatcher.new {
32
+ object {
33
+ property :age, ->(v){ v.to_i }
34
+ }
35
+ }
36
+ p patcher.patch(bad_json) # => '{"name":"shinpei","age":28}'
37
+
38
+ # patch array of objects
39
+ bad_json = '[{"name":"shinpei","age":"28"},{"name":"kosuge","age":"22"}]'
40
+ patcher = JSONPatcher.new {
41
+ array {
42
+ object {
43
+ property :age, ->(v){ v.to_i }
44
+ }
45
+ }
46
+ }
47
+ p patcher.patch(bad_json) # => '[{"name":"shinpei","age":28},{"name":"kosuge","age":22}]'
48
+
49
+ # patch nested object
50
+ bad_json = '{"following":[{"name":"shinpei","age":"28"},{"name":"kosuge","age":"22"}]}'
51
+ patcher = JSONPatcher.new {
52
+ object {
53
+ property (:following) {
54
+ array {
55
+ object {
56
+ property :age, ->(v){ v.to_i }
57
+ }
58
+ }
59
+ }
60
+ }
61
+ }
62
+ p patcher.patch(bad_json) # => '{"following":[{"name":"shinpei","age":28},{"name":"kosuge","age":22}]}'
